Fortnite is a popular online video game that can be played on a variety of devices, including Chromebooks. While there is no official Fortnite app for Chromebooks, there are a few different ways to play the game on these devices.

One way to play Fortnite on a Chromebook is to use the Nvidia GeForce Now cloud gaming service. GeForce Now allows users to stream games from a remote server to their Chromebook. This means that users can play games that their Chromebook would not normally be able to handle. To use GeForce Now, users must have a stable internet connection and a compatible Chromebook.

Connecting AirPods to a Chromebook is a simple and straightforward process that allows users to enjoy the convenience of wireless audio streaming. Here’s a step-by-step guide on how to connect AirPods to a Chromebook:

1. Ensure that your AirPods are turned on and in pairing mode. To do this, press and hold the setup button on the back of the charging case for a few seconds until the status light starts flashing white. 2. On your Chromebook, click on the status area in the bottom-right corner of the screen. 3. Click on the Bluetooth icon and select “Turn on Bluetooth.” 4. Your Chromebook will start scanning for available Bluetooth devices. 5. Once your AirPods appear in the list of available devices, click on them to connect. 6. If prompted, enter the passcode “0000” to complete the pairing process. 7. Once your AirPods are connected, you will hear a confirmation sound and the status light on the charging case will turn solid white.

How to Enable Developer Mode on a Chromebook is a process that allows users to unlock advanced features and settings on their device. Developer Mode provides access to a Linux command line environment called Crosh, which can be used to install and run Linux applications, modify system settings, and perform other advanced tasks. Enabling Developer Mode can be beneficial for developers, power users, and those who want to customize their Chromebook beyond the standard user interface. However, it is important to note that enabling Developer Mode also disables certain security features and can make your Chromebook more vulnerable to malware and other threats. Therefore, it is recommended to only enable Developer Mode if you are comfortable with the risks involved and have a specific need for the advanced features it provides.

RetroArch is a free and open-source software emulator that allows you to play classic video games on your Chromebook. It supports a wide variety of game consoles, including the Nintendo Entertainment System (NES), Super Nintendo Entertainment System (SNES), and Sega Genesis. To load games on RetroArch, you will need to first download the ROM files for the games you want to play. ROM files are copies of the original game cartridges, and they can be found online from a variety of sources.
